OpenApply Introduction & Demonstration
Learn how OpenApply supports international schools in their transition to the paperless admissions office of the future! Our fully integrated system was designed to track applicants from inquiry to enrollment and beyond.

This demonstration will provide an overview of OpenApply's key features, including how to:
  • Review and edit submitted applications, or export them to PDF.
  • Write personal notes for families or internal notes visible to only you and your colleagues.
  • Accept, decline, and enroll applicants.
  • Review and analyze your applicant pool under the Analytics tab.
  • Bulk invoice applicants and process payments.
We will also demonstrate how online application forms are personally designed for each of our schools and based on existing paper forms.

Keynote: Imagining the Future of School Admissions
The international school admissions office performs a critical, connected function in the life of any international school. But, David Willows asks, are we prepared to re-imagine the future of school admissions? Based on current trends and conversations with practitioners around the world, this session will explore ten ideas that may change the way we think about school admissions forever.

Beyond Enrolment and the Differing Admissions Models
Many college and university Admissions Offices have been at the forefront of new models of 'Enrollment Management'. Independent schools in the US are looking to learn from this. Just how does this concept relate to the job we do in an International School setting? This presentation will look at some of the defined models of 'Enrollment Management' and discuss their link to International School Admissions, considering the challenges and the impact on the Admissions Team.

Setting Standards in International School Admissions
An interactive workshop where participants are encouraged to reflect on their experience of school admissions and consider key competencies and standards that can bring greater clarity and definition to this importance administrative role.  Participants will leave with a personal action plan for future professional development in the field.
